1st LE: 20 yr fixed 2nd LE issue: 30 yr fixed (but applicant had asked for ARM and our correspondence with them indicates as much). 3rd LE issued: 10/1 ARM (issued 8 days after 2nd LE)
It is a mess. And I can't determine where our tolerance issue starts. They ended up with the 10/1 ARM.
what was your valid CC For the 3rd LE? Honestly tho, I don't understand what tolerance issues you fear you may face. 20/ARM/30 don't affect appraisal, cbr, title costs, etc. The only thing that would be affected was be lock issues.
a bank error is never a reason to issue a revised LE. It sounds like you did the third LE as an informational LE to show the proper product. As such, it doesn't correct anything. It just shows what the improper one, in this case the second LE, should have. You're lucky that no costs were actually affected. I don't see that you have a violation for late issue. I still don't understand what your valid CC was for the second LE tho.

For the second LE, the consumer requested a product change. They were going from a fixed rate to an ARM and extending the loan term. We extended the term, but forgot to include the ARM information. Hence the third LE that was issued.
